Clovis is Fresno's northeastern neighbor, the 'Gateway to the Sierras,' a family-oriented city with a western heritage identity, strong schools, and a large medical campus. Mental health needs center on family and adolescent pressures and the agricultural region's broader economic rhythms, with Clovis Community Medical Center anchoring healthcare and Fresno's provider market close at hand.

Social Isolation therapists in Clovis, CA Statistics

Social Isolation therapists in Clovis, CA average 15 years of experience and charge around $225 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(66%),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(44%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(42%).
